Beating the Odds: How I Overcame My Husband's Abuse

Beating the odds can seem like an insurmountable task, but it can be done. I'm living proof of that. For years, I suffered at the hands of my husband's abuse and felt like there was no way out. But through determination and support from those around me, I was able to beat the odds and come out on the other side with a newfound strength and resilience. In this blog post, I will share my story of how I overcame my husband's abuse and the strategies I used to keep going in spite of the odds.

The moment I realized I was in an abusive relationship
I was in an unhappy marriage for a long time before I finally realized that my husband was beating me. At first, it started with small verbal abuses, but soon progressed to him physically lashing out at me. I remember one night I was walking up the stairs and he suddenly grabbed my arm and dragged me back down. I knew then that something wasn’t right and that this was more than just marital problems.
After that, the instances of him hitting me increased in frequency and severity. I would often hide from him and try to avoid the confrontation, but nothing worked. I felt so powerless and hopeless—like a bird trapped in a cage. I felt like if I said something or tried to leave, he would find out and hurt me even more.
Finally, I decided to take a stand and reached out for help. It took a lot of strength to make that decision, but I am so glad that I did it. If there is any advice I can give to other women in similar situations, it is to never be afraid to reach out for help. You are not alone and you don't have to stay in an abusive relationship...
